Bank Muscat strengthen­s partnershi­p with Omani Fishermen’s Associatio­n

-

In line with its strong commitment to social responsibi­lity, community service and keenness to contribute to national developmen­t, Bank Muscat the leading financial services provider in the Sultanate of Oman, has strengthen­ed its partnershi­p with the Omani Fishermen’s Associatio­n.

The bank recently provided 35 refrigerat­ors to fishermen in the Wilayat of Sur at a ceremony organised at the Oman Chamber of Commerce and Industry in Sur under the auspices of Sheikh Ahmed bin Mohammed bin Hilal Al Busaidi, the Deputy Wali of Sur. The event was also attended by Dr Juma bin Mohammed Al Maamari, Chairman of the Board of Directors of the Omani Fishermen’s Associatio­n, and Abdullah bin Juma Al Araimi, Senior Regional Manager, Dakhliyah and Sharqiyah, Bank Muscat.

Speaking on the occasion, Abdullah bin Juma Al Araimi, Senior Regional Manager, Bank Muscat, expressed his happiness with this partnershi­p with the Omani Fishermen’s Associatio­n. He said that the bank was keen to strengthen its partnershi­p with various civil society organisati­ons so as to provide the best services to different sections of society.

He added that this support would contribute to the further growth and developmen­t opportunit­ies for fishermen in Sur and improve their overall quality of life. Abdullah Al Araimi pointed out the importance of fisheries as one of the promising sectors identified for further developmen­t under Oman Vision 2040.

He also expressed his thanks and appreciati­on to the Omani Associatio­n of Fishermen for their efforts and hard work in aiding fishermen across the Sultanate, and wished them all success in their future endeavours.

On his part, Dr. Juma bin Mohammed Al Maamari, Chairman of the Board of Directors of the Omani Fishermen’s Associatio­n, extended his sincere thanks to Bank Muscat for the effective role played by the bank in supporting various civil society organisati­ons and institutio­ns in Oman. He stated that the bank’s initiative would play a positive role in bettering the livelihood of fishermen and strengthen the national economy. He also described the role being played by the Omani Fishermen’s Associatio­n in promoting various fisheries related activities such as the production and marketing of fish and related products, provision of suitable equipment to the fishing community in the Sultanate and partnering with the concerned authoritie­s to further develop Oman’s fisheries sector.
